In the current market environment, a Medium Speed Vehicle Business typically refers to a dealership that imports and sells medium speed vehicles locally within a specific region. Its core model is to purchase electric medium speed vehicles and utility vehicles from professional medium speed vehicle manufacturers and then sell, lease, and provide after-sales service through local channels, thereby achieving long-term stable revenue.
Compared to simply selling carts, a mature medium speed vehicle business emphasizes channel development, inventory management, and local service capabilities. This is why more and more investors are starting to focus on this area.

What is the essence of a Medium Speed Vehicle Business?
From a business structure perspective, a medium speed vehicle business is essentially a combination of “light industrial product distribution + local service.”
Upstream: Product Supply
By establishing partnerships with reliable medium speed vehicle manufacturers, a stable supply of vehicles, including electric medium speed vehicles and utility vehicles, is obtained.
Midstream: Inventory and Display
Dealers need to establish a local warehousing and display system to facilitate customer trials and rapid delivery.
Downstream: Sales and Service
Revenue is generated through direct sales, channel distribution, or leasing, while repair and parts services are provided.
The key to this model lies in “localization capabilities,” not just the product itself.
Why are electric medium speed vehicles the core product for dealerships?
In the current market, electric medium speed vehicles have become the mainstay product of the medium speed vehicle business.
Stable Demand
Golf courses, resorts, and communities have a continuous demand for vehicles.
Low Operating Costs
Electric medium speed vehicles are easier to maintain than gasoline-powered carts and are more suitable for long-term use by end customers.
Wide Applicability
Not only for golf courses, but also for parks, hotels, and other scenarios.
Therefore, most medium speed vehicle dealers prioritize developing their electric medium speed vehicle product line.
Utility Vehicles: Increasing Average Transaction Value and Profit Structure
In addition to basic medium speed vehicles, utility vehicles are an important supplement for increasing profits.
In actual sales, customers often need not only personnel transport vehicles, but also:
Equipment transport vehicles
Field maintenance vehicles
Multi-functional work vehicles
Introducing utility vehicles can help the medium speed vehicle business:
Increase the transaction amount per customer
Expand the customer base (e.g., parks, properties)
Increase overall profit margins
Therefore, mature distribution systems typically sell both electric medium speed vehicles and utility vehicles.
How to build a successful medium speed vehicle dealer system?
To succeed in the medium speed vehicle business, the key lies in system building, not just single sales.
1. Choose a reliable medium speed vehicle manufacturer
Stable product quality and supply capacity are the foundation for long-term development.
2. Establish local inventory and displays
Customers prefer on-site experience, so strong display capabilities are crucial.
3. Provide after-sales and parts services
Repair and parts are important sources of sustained profitability.
4. Expand sales channels
Including offline sales, B2B partnerships, and leasing services.
Through these steps, a medium speed vehicle dealer can gradually establish a stable market position.
Who are the target customer groups?
A mature medium speed vehicle business typically targets multiple customer groups:
Golf courses (core customers)
Resorts and hotels
Large communities and parks
Commercial facilities and scenic areas
These customers have stable demand for both electric medium speed vehicles and utility vehicles, representing the main source of their distribution business.
